■ Insert the contact retention tool in the insulator body and carefully lift the
molded-in retention tab while pulling on the wire at the same time (Fig. 1).
Do not deflect the molded-in retention tab more than is needed to release
the contact. The tab should return to its initial position after the contact is
removed.
Note: If the tab is not returning to it’s initial position carefully push I back
before inserting the crimped contact.
Permanent breakage of the molded-in retention tab will require
replacement of the entire plug.
